It is well-known how any symmetric matrix can be transformed into a similar tridiagonal one [1, 2]. This orthogonal similarity transformation forms the basic step for various algorithms. For example if one wants to compute the eigenvalues of a symmetric matrix, one can rst transform it into a similar tridiagonal one and then compute the eigenvalues of this tridiagonal matrix. In some applications the covariance matrix of the observations is not only symmetric with respect to its main diagonal but also with respect to the anti-diagonal. The standard forward-only sample covariance estimate does not impose this extra symmetry. In such cases one often uses the so-called forward-backward sample covariance estimate. A MacMahon symmetric function is a formal power series in a finite number of alphabets that is invariant under the diagonal action of the symmetric group. In this article, we show that the MacMahon symmetric functions are the generating functions for the orbits of sets of functions indexed by partitions under the diagonal action of a Young subgroup of a symmetric group.
